Greece in the grip of bad weather again

Strong winds whose intensity in places is reaching 7-9 on the Beaufort scale have started to blow in the Greek seas since early morning due to which the port authorities of Piraeus, Rafina and Lavrio have introduced a ban on the departure of all types of vessels.

Therefore, the trips of Blue Star Delos and Blue Star Paros ferries that had to depart from Piraeus at 07:30 am today were cancelled.

The trips of the hydrofoils to the islands in the Argo Saronic Gulf and the sea connections Agia Marina - Nea Styra on Evia, Kavala - Prinos on Thassos, Alexandroupolis - Samothrace and Kyllini - Zakynthos have been suspended as well.

The Hellenic National Meteorological Service has issued an emergency message to warn of deteriorating weather. According to the forecast, today there will be heavy rain and thunderstorms in some places. They have started from the region of the Ionian Sea, Epirus, western central Greece and western Peloponnese and it is expected that they will cover the whole country.

The phenomena will gradually subside in the afternoon and be confined within the region of Thrace, the islands of the northeast Aegean and Dodecanese.

At the same time, it will snow in mountainous areas with altitudes above 900 metres in the areas of Epirus, western central Greece and the northwestern Peloponnese.

In northern Greece, it is bitter cold due to the wave of extreme weather events that have occurred in the region of Evros in recent days.
